Brian invests £8500 into his bank account.
He receives 5% per year compound interest.
How many years will it take for Brian to have more than £10000?

Step-by-step explanation:

should be 4

8500x1.05 8925

8925x1.05 9371.25

9361.25x1.05 9839

9839x1.05 10331
